An 18-month-old girl with a distal tibiofibular diastasis secondary to an osteochondroma was seen with a valgus deformity of the ankle. The patient underwent operative excision of the osteochondroma at the age of 2 years. At 13-year followup there was resolution of the diastasis, and the patient was free of symptoms. Early excision obviates the need for complex reconstructive surgery to correct ankle deformity later.
